Output 8625f17429defcc61e12f68cbbf99f56ba8c3b823a6953def4f683ab16d4a27f:0

value
3025
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 271b0f717afc3ae3cf43e8f63ceea7cb2832273b2baad75fd607b6fe8da67905
address
bc1pyuds7ut6lsaw8n6rarmrem48ev5ryfem9w4dwh7kq7m0ardx0yzsyc8px4
transaction
8625f17429defcc61e12f68cbbf99f56ba8c3b823a6953def4f683ab16d4a27f
spent
true